Sourcing guidance for Japanese Doll Price

What factors influence the pricing of Japanese dolls in the B2B market?

The price of Japanese dolls is primarily determined by material quality, craftsmanship level, and historical/cultural value. Traditional Hina or Musha dolls featuring hand-painted silk (Nishijin-ori) and genuine wood bases command premium prices. Conversely, mass-produced PVC or resin-based decorative dolls are more cost-effective for high-volume retail. Customization requirements, such as specific facial expressions or branded packaging, will also significantly impact the unit cost.

What are the key quality standards and compliance requirements for importing Japanese-style dolls?

Buyers must ensure products meet EN71 (Europe) or ASTM F963 (USA) standards if the dolls are classified as toys. Even for decorative items, lead content in paint and flammability of textiles must comply with regional safety regulations. For high-end dolls, verify ISO 9001 certification of the manufacturer to ensure consistent quality in delicate hand-applied details like gofun (oyster shell powder) finishes.

How can I verify the authenticity and craftsmanship of a supplier's Japanese dolls?

Request high-resolution photos or videos focusing on the hairline (implanted vs. painted), the layering of the kimono, and the symmetry of the facial features. Professional suppliers on Made-in-China.com often provide factory audit reports and material safety data sheets (MSDS) for the paints and glues used. For premium collectibles, ask for a Certificate of Authenticity or details regarding the artisan's lineage.

What are the usage scenarios and target markets for different price points of Japanese dolls?

Low-tier ($5-$15) dolls are ideal for souvenir shops and restaurant decor. Mid-tier ($20-$80) dolls, often featuring better fabrics and glass cases, suit home decor retailers and gift shops. High-tier ($100+) authentic handcrafted dolls are targeted at collectors, luxury interior designers, and cultural exhibitions. Understanding your target demographic is crucial to selecting the right price-to-quality ratio.

Cross-Border Purchasing Considerations for Japanese Dolls

What are the primary risks when shipping fragile Japanese dolls internationally?

The main risks are breakage of delicate limbs and humidity damage to silk fabrics. Ensure the supplier uses five-layer corrugated export cartons with custom-fit EPE foam inserts. For sea freight, request desiccant silica gel packs inside the inner packaging to prevent mold growth during transit through different climate zones.

How should I negotiate pricing and MOQs with suppliers on Made-in-China.com?

Start by requesting a tiered pricing structure (e.g., 100, 500, and 1000 units). You can often negotiate a lower MOQ for a first-time 'trial order' to verify market response. If purchasing high-value dolls, negotiate for spare parts (like fans or headpieces) to be included at no extra cost to cover potential minor damages during retail display.

What transaction security measures should be taken for large B2B orders?

Always utilize Secured Trading Services provided by Made-in-China.com to ensure payment is only released upon confirmation of shipment. For large orders, hire a third-party inspection agency (like SGS or Intertek) to perform a Pre-Shipment Inspection (PSI) to verify that the doll quality matches the approved sample before the final balance is paid.

What are the logistics and customs considerations for importing these items?

Ensure the HS Code (typically 9503.00 for dolls) is correctly declared to avoid customs delays. Be aware of Intellectual Property (IP) rights; if the doll resembles a specific anime character or trademarked brand, ensure the supplier holds a valid licensing agreement to prevent seizure by customs authorities.
